摘要
称重传感器是动态称重的核心,其动态性能直接影响动态称重系统的响应速度与最终结果的精度。为解决动态称重系统的响应速度慢且超调量大的问题,文中采用粒子群算法,建立了系统补偿器模型,并进行模块仿真研究。使用Matlab-Simulink搭建动态称重系统模型与补偿器模型,进行了仿真分析。仿真结果显示,该方法使动态称重系统在响应速度与超调量上得到明显改善,从而证实了粒子群算法对动态称重系统动态补偿的可行性。
The weighing sensor is the most important part of the weigh - in - motion system, and the final preci-sion of the system depends mainly on the dynamic characteristics of the sensor. The article proposes the compensator based on the particle swarm optimization to improve the dynamic characteristics of the weigh - in - motion system. Matlab simulation shows the compensator significantly improves the overshoot amount and the response time.
